Hello!

Your acceptance of traveling to the future and difficulty to understand a wormhole theory of travel to the past is natural, namely because "time travel to the future" is an actual phenomenon, whereas wormholes aren't much more than science fiction at this point. As per Special and General relativity, time slows down for someone who is either a) moving close to the speed of light or b) near a large gravitational body. So either of these will cause you to "travel through time" by making yourself appear younger (i.e go on a rocket trip for 3 years to find everyone back home has aged 30).

One other question, what exactly causes time to slow when you are traveling at or near light speed? I know that's probably not an easy to answer question.

Well, time slows down for an object traveling near the speed of light (be careful; nothing with mass can travel at the speed of light) because the speed of light has to be constant for all observers.
